Warning: SPOILERS forward for Alien: Earth season 1, episode 8!Alien: Earth creator Noah Hawley has supplied an replace for season 2 following the season 1 finale, hinting on the TV present’s potential future. Alien: Earth season 1’s story has come to a detailed, providing each bookends and a few dangling threads for the prequel’s distinctive storyline. It additionally explored its numerous creatures all through, tying it with themes about humanity.

In interviews with ScreenRant‘s Grant Hermanns and Graeme Guttmann for the season 1 finale, Hawley mentioned the potential of Alien: Earth season 2 coming to fruition. The sequence creator defined how the viewership numbers are being thought of for the present’s potential renewal, and the way these will decide the potential of the story’s continuation. See what Hawley stated under:

ScreenRant: So now that we’re on the finale, by the way in which, I do know you’ve talked earlier than about having a number of seasons in thoughts for this sort of present. How are we trying on the longer term, are there correct episode outlines within the works, or talks with FX?

Noah Hawley: Yeah, definitely. We’re speaking about the way forward for the present, and FX does their homework. They actually be sure that they perceive what the viewership numbers are. And on some degree, it’s the place you finish greater than the place you began that tells you what the urge for food for a season 2 is. So, we’ve received our final episode subsequent week, and I’ve been doing my half creatively and actually excited about the place I might take the present going ahead. Definitely, I don’t need the present to be off the air for any longer than it completely must be. So, there’s some urgency there to get us going as shortly as doable. However in the end, this can be a Disney choice, so I’m excited to see what they do. There’s so many nice onerous rock songs left to play.
